a bit late to add, but I used to have those Elantra wheels on my Accent. They were nice and light, unlike the 15s from a Tiburon that I later put on it. Those weighed a ton. I'll never willingly put heavy wheels on a car again...but yeah, the elantra wheels looked good.

See....I ain't lying. This was about 10 years ago, mind you...car long gone.
